Vastell "Betty" Collins

November 24, 1934 ~ September 12, 2024 (age 89) 89 Years Old

Vastell Collins Obituary

LOVE

Vastell “Betty” Collins was born on November 24, 1934 to Lauree and Clara Randle in Lexington, MS, both parents preceded her in death. She was the sixth child of eight children. all of her brothers and sisters preceded her in death. Love led her to the plighting of her troth in holy matrimony to Robert Collins in 1955. This union was blessed with three children: Robert, James, and Paul, Robert preceded her in death. She later married George Lee in 1981, who preceded her in death.

LIFE

Vastell graduated from Mt. Olive Vocational High School on May 20, 1955. She moved to Chicago later that year and married Robert Collins. She began working in a factory and eventually began her own business working as a homemaker. She had many clients that loved her until she retired to care for her grandchildren in 2004.

Vastell confessed a hope in Jesus Christ at an early age at Mt. Olive Missionary Baptist Church in Lexington, MS. When she moved to Chicago, she became a member of Mt. Moriah Baptist Church under the leadership of Rev. Roy Brown, where she served as president of the ushers board. She later changed her membership to Rock of Ages Baptist Church in Maywood, IL under the leadership of Rev. Marvin E. Wiley. She served on the Nurses’ Board and Mothers’ Board until her health began to decline.
 
Vastell enjoyed raising her kids and grandkids. She would play cards in her spare time. and she loved to cook. She was often found playing her Mahaliah Jackson’s songs on her stereo. She also enjoyed going to various farms in Indiana to pick fresh fruits and vegetables.

Vastell had numerous family and friends that loved her dearly. She never met a stranger and once you met her. she became your “mom” or friend.

LEGACY

On Thursday, September 12. 2024, the Lord dispatched His angels to bring His servant home. she was more than ready to oblige. stating she “lived a good life”. Surviving to keep her memory alive and bid her farewell: two sons, James and Paul (Camille) Collins; five grandchildren: Shavondra. Jessica, Jason, Paul II, and Adam; three great grand-children: Kimbreia, Jasmine, Dayshon; one great-great-granddaughter, Kymbreia; her good friend, Barbara Dunston; and a host of nieces. nephews, and friends.
